About the Self-Evaluation Template
Self-evaluation is an essential tool in the professional world as it allows people to reflect on their performance. It helps them identify their strengths and weaknesses and recognize areas that require improvement. The Self-Evaluation Template offers a concise and comprehensive framework for assessing one's contributions and interactions within an organization. This template can assist people in gaining a better understanding of their performance and setting goals for their professional development.
This template covers various elements to provide a comprehensive overview of the employee's performance. Let's explore its essential components:
Employee Info: A section dedicated to basic details such as the individual's name and the period the review covers. This ensures clarity and organization.
How would you rate the quality of your work? Here, employees can provide a rating or detailed feedback on the overall quality and consistency of their work.
Do you cultivate positive relationships? This area focuses on interpersonal skills and how the individual engages with colleagues.
Can you handle tasks independently within your area of expertise without needing assistance from others? This checks the employee's proficiency and confidence in their role.
Do you demonstrate effective listening skills? Communication is paramount, which assesses the employee's ability to listen and comprehend.
Are you flexible and receptive regarding new ideas and approaches? This measures adaptability, a key trait in the ever-evolving professional landscape.
Please describe your major accomplishments during this review period. A dedicated space for people to highlight their successes and milestones.

Why should you use a self-evaluation template?
Objectivity: Provides a standardized format, reducing biases and promoting objective self-assessment.
Comprehensiveness: Ensures all key performance areas are reviewed, leaving no stone unturned.
Clarity: Helps people articulate their strengths and areas for improvement.
Enhanced Self-awareness: Enables professionals to gain insights into their own work behaviors and patterns.
Feedback Preparation: Prepares people for feedback sessions, making the discussions more productive and focused.

Venn diagrams have been a staple of business meetings and presentations since the 1800s, and there’s a good reason why. Venn diagrams provide a clear, effective way to visually showcase relationships between datasets. They serve as a helpful visual aid in brainstorming sessions, meetings, and presentations. You start by drawing a circle containing one concept, and then draw an overlapping circle containing another concept. In the space where the circles overlap, you can make note of the concepts’ similarities. In the space where they do not, you can make note of their differences.
